Abstract

The utility model discloses a kind of electronic component pin bending clamps, including supporting block, the left side wall of the supporting block, which runs through, insertion chamber, one end of pressurizing unit is fixedly connected in the middle part of the front side wall and rear wall of the supporting block, the other end of pressurizing unit is fixedly connected with top plate one end, the upper end of the supporting block is fixedly connected with press device, and the lower end of the press device extends to insertion intracavitary through the upper surface of supporting block, and the inner cavity for being inserted into chamber is socketed with apparatus for placing;The utility model by the use of top plate, pressurizing unit and apparatus for placing, realize can batch bending and can be used used with the electronic component of different size, while the utility model realizes the function of standard bending by the use of bending plate and apparatus for placing.

A kind of electronic component pin bending clamp
Technical field
The utility model is related to clamp art, specially a kind of electronic component pin bending clamp.
Background technology
In process of production, pin is frequently necessary to carry out bending processing, but batch pin bending now electronic component Mold can not be suitable for different size electronic component carry out bending, and manual Bending Mould use it is cumbersome and The specification of bending is not very standard thus it is proposed that having carried out a kind of electronic component pin bending clamp.

Specific implementation mode
The following will be combined with the drawings in the embodiments of the present invention, carries out the technical scheme in the embodiment of the utility model Clearly and completely describe, it is clear that the described embodiments are only a part of the embodiments of the utility model, rather than whole Embodiment.Based on the embodiments of the present invention, those of ordinary skill in the art are without making creative work The every other embodiment obtained, shall fall within the protection scope of the present invention.
- 4 are please referred to Fig.1, the utility model provides a kind of technical solution:A kind of electronic component pin bending clamp, including Supporting block 1, for the left side wall of the supporting block 1 through there is insertion chamber 2, the front side wall of the supporting block 1 and the middle part of rear wall are equal Be fixedly connected with one end of pressurizing unit 3, the other end of pressurizing unit 3 is fixedly connected with 4 one end of top plate, the top plate 4 it is another The lower end of one end, which rolls, is connected with ball 5, and top plate 4 is located at the inner cavity for being inserted into chamber 2, and the upper end of the supporting block 1 is fixedly connected There is press device 6, the lower end of the press device 6 is extended to through the upper surface of supporting block 1 to be inserted into chamber 2, the insertion chamber 2 Inner cavity be socketed with apparatus for placing 7;
The insertion chamber 2 includes limit chamber 21, and the upper end of the limit chamber 21 is integrally formed with fitting groove 22, the fitting Slot 22 fits with top plate 4, and the upper end of the fitting groove 22 is integrally formed with pin insertion groove 23, the inner cavity for being inserted into chamber 2 Upper side wall offers bending pin placing groove 24;
The press device 6 includes pressing plate 61, and supporting rod 62, institute are fixedly connected in the middle part of the bottom surface of the pressing plate 61 The lateral wall for stating supporting rod 62 is socketed with the first spring 68, and the lower end of the supporting rod 62 extends through the upper side wall of supporting block 1 To being inserted into chamber 2, and the lower end of supporting rod 62 is fixedly connected with connecting plate 63, and the bottom surface of the connecting plate 63 opens up that there are two connect Interface 64, the lower end of the connecting plate 63 are equipped with bending plate 65, and the upper end of the bending plate 65 is fixedly connected with that there are two insertion rods 66, the insertion rod 66 socket-connects with connector 64, and the lower end of the insertion rod 66 is socketed with permanent magnet 67, the permanent magnet 67 It is embedded in the upper surface of bending plate 65;
The apparatus for placing 7 includes apparatus for placing shell 71, and the inner chamber bottom surface of the apparatus for placing shell 71 is fixedly connected with the The upper end of two springs 72, the second spring 72 is fixedly connected with sliding panel 73, the upper surface slide connection of the sliding panel 73 There are two bar shaped placement plates 74.
Specifically, the bending plate 65 need to set the specification that various differences use, and the width of the bending plate 65 used Equal at a distance from the bar shaped placement plate 74 described in two, bending plate 65, which need to be extruded in bar shaped placement plate 74, carries out bending.
Specifically, the pressurizing unit 3 includes shell 31, the upper and lower ends of the madial wall of the shell 31 offer The inner cavity middle part of limiting slot 32, the shell 31 is socketed with connecting rod 33, and the lateral wall of the connecting rod 33 is fixedly connected with limited block 34, the limited block 34 is mutually clamped with limiting slot 32, and one end of the connecting rod 33 is fixedly connected with threaded rod 35, the connecting rod 33 other end is fixedly connected with top plate 4, and one end of the shell 31 is fixedly connected with supporting block 1, the shell 31 it is another End is rotatably connected to moving block 36, and the moving block 36 is mutually spirally connected with threaded rod 35, and then connecting rod 33 can band for rotary motion block 36 The dynamic movement of top plate 4 squeezes bar shaped placement plate 74, and electronic component is extruded between two bar shaped placement plates 74.
Specifically, the lateral wall of the moving block 36 offers anti-slip tank 8, occur when preventing people from rotating moving block 36 Sliding.
Specifically, the upper surface of the pressing plate 61 is fitted with rubber layer 9 when preventing people's Manual press pressing plate 61 It slides.
Specifically, the width of the connecting plate 63 be less than bending plate 65 width, prevent pin in bending with connect The contact of plate 63 leads to not carry out bending.
Operation principle:Electronic component is placed in bar shaped placement plate 74 by the use of the new type when in use, then will be placed and is filled It sets 7 insertions and is inserted into chamber 2, need the bending plate 65 of bending specification to be mounted on connecting plate 63 by selection, at this time rotary motion block 36, at this time threaded rod 35 top plate 4 can be driven to move by connecting rod 33, top plate 4 will squeeze bar shaped placement plate 74 by electronic component card Firmly, pressing plate 61 is pressed at this time, and pressing plate 61 can drive bending plate 65 to bar shaped placement plate by supporting rod 62 and connecting plate 63 74 are squeezed, while electronic component will squeeze bending by bar shaped placement plate 74 and bending plate 65.
